Elon Musk has finally bought Twitter and since then all he has received is criticism. Elon has introduced several new features which have made a lot of people unhappy. The biggest disappointment for Twitter users is the new blue tick criteria, which requires users to pay an $8 monthly subscription to maintain their verified account status.

Hasanabi, a famous streamer known for his bold political commentary, took to Twitter to share his thoughts about Elon Musk regarding the new verification criteria. Hasanabi did not mince his words when he called Musk stupid for the new criteria that he set. He also commented on a post, saying, “people hate to pay to win schemes until it’s someone they idolize selling it to them under the false premise of free speech.”

With the latest verification criteria, anyone who wants to get verified can do so only by paying $8 per month. Now it will require $8/month for Twitter users to get the exclusive blue ticks, as they will have to pay a monthly subscription fee to maintain the verified status. Hasanabi hit out at this new criteria, stating that it was obvious that someone like Musk would ask people to pay money every month for their posts to be visible on the platform. Hasanabi is not the first person to say this, as there have been numerous tweets regarding the same issue. This is because people fear getting shadowbanned on the app if their accounts are not verified.

All The Changes Elon Musk Has Brought To Twitter After He Bought The Company

Elon Musk Twitter

Starting with the company layoffs, Elon Musk decided to fire many executives on Twitter. Although a 50% layoff was the original plan, this decision was terminated after the company saw a drop in revenue. Aside from this, Musk also introduced the infamous paid blue tick verification policy. where users will have to pay $8/month to maintain their verified status on the platform.

There have been changes in the advertisement as companies are suspending their Twitter Ad spending due to strict laws enforced. The setting up of a content moderation team which will be majorly working on all main content-related decisions. They are also planning to add allow users to add bigger videos through a Pay Per View option that will charge a certain amount to the user and create a video post.

Aside from these, there are smaller changes like users who have logged out and are trying to visit the home page will be redirected to the explore page. There is also a high possibility that Elon might bring Vine back to life. However, since that is still speculation, fans will have to wait to see if it actually comes to fruition.
